Health Minister visits Free State to improve service delivery

The delivery of quality healthcare in the Free State will be under the spotlight when health Minister Dr Aaron Motsoaledi visits the province tomorrow, 16 March and Friday, 17 March.

During his two-day visit the health Minister will interact with the provincial health department including the health MEC and senior officials from the department. The Minister will also have meetings with hospital CEOs in the province, Heads of Clinical services, doctors, nurses and district health managers.

The meetings will be discussing and agreeing on how best to improve delivery of health services in the province in line with government's programme of improving the standard of care in the country's public health facilities. In his meeting with the health MEC and Head of Department, the health Minister will discuss various health infrastructure projects in the province.

A visit to the various revitilisation areas at Pelonomi hospital will commence from 8h30 where the media can capture footage.

Members of the media are invited to interact with the Minister as he will be doing a tour of Pelonomi hospital at 09h30 tomorrow morning. Pelonomi hospital is one of the country's major public health facilities playing a major role in patient care and doctor training.
